Ingredients

  • 1 cup grated apple (peeled and cored)
  • 1 cup grated carrot
  • 1 cup whole wheat flour (or oat flour for gluten-free)
  • 1/4 cup water (or as needed)

Instructions

  1. Step 1: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  2. Step 2: In a bowl, mix the grated apple, grated carrot, and flour until combined.
  3. Step 3: Gradually add water to the mixture, stirring until a firm dough forms.
  4. Step 4: Roll the dough into small sticks or your desired shapes.
  5. Step 5: Place the shaped dough on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
  6. Step 6: B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the chew sticks are firm and dry.
  7. Step 7: Allow the treats to cool completely before giving them to your dog.

Tips & Variations

  • Use oat flour instead of whole wheat flour to make these treats gluten-free.
  • Make sure to peel and core the apples to prevent any digestive issues for your dog.
  • Store the dough in the refrigerator if you want to bake the treats fresh later.
  • You can add a pinch of cinnamon for extra flavor, but avoid any spices harmful to dogs.

Storage

Store the chew sticks in an airtight container at room temperature for up to one week. For longer storage, keep them in the refrigerator for up to two weeks or freeze them for up to three months. Reheat slightly before serving if desired, but they can be given cold as well.

FAQs

Are these chew sticks safe for all dog sizes?

Yes, these treats can be broken into smaller pieces for small dogs or given as-is to larger dogs. Always supervise your dog while they enjoy treats.

Can I use other fruits or vegetables in this recipe?

You can experiment with dog-safe produce like sweet potatoes or pumpkin, but avoid toxic ingredients like grapes or onions. Always introduce new foods gradually and monitor your dog’s reaction.
